What is the best fertilizer for geraniums?

Geranium fertilization time

Geraniums can be fertilized when they are growing vigorously, mainly in spring and autumn. Of course, they can also be fertilized in appropriate amounts in summer and winter, but the number of fertilizations needs to be reduced. During normal maintenance, thin fertilizers can be used once every week or so, mainly phosphorus and potassium fertilizers, so that it will grow better.

If the geranium has just been potted, there is no need for top dressing. You need to wait until it starts to grow normally, usually after 30 days, and then apply top dressing appropriately.

What fertilizer to use for geranium

In the early stage of geranium growth, nitrogen-containing fertilizers are mainly applied. Phosphorus and potassium fertilizers need to be applied before flowering to promote the differentiation of flower buds and flowering. Appropriate fertilizer supplementation is also needed after flowering. Liquid fertilizer can be directly watered. If it is granular, it needs to be slowly added around the flower pot.

Geranium Fertilization Method

Geraniums grow very vigorously in spring and autumn, and need to be applied with thin fertilizers every 7 days. However, in summer, when the temperature is high, fertilization needs to be controlled to avoid fertilizer damage. After applying fertilizer once before winter, no more fertilizer is required.

Geranium fertilization precautions

When applying base fertilizer to geraniums, it must be fully decomposed before application to avoid burning the roots. Watering is required in time after fertilizing. Fertilizer should be applied in appropriate amounts, not too much, and raw or concentrated fertilizers should not be used.
